JAVA软件开发使用的框架有哪些(java常用的框架)

如题所述

第1个回答  2024-03-19

Java软件开发使用的框架有很多,以下是一些常用的Java框架:

1.SpringFramework(Spring框架):提供了全方位的企业级开发支持,包括依赖注入、面向切面编程(AOP)、事务管理等。SpringMVC用于构建Web应用。

2.Hibernate:用于对象关系映射(ORM),简化了Java应用程序与数据库之间的数据交互。

3.ApacheStruts:一个用于构建JavaWeb应用程序的MVC框架,支持快速开发和维护。

4.JavaServerFaces(JSF):用于构建用户界面的JavaWeb应用程序的Java规范。

5.ApacheWicket:一个用于构建JavaWeb应用程序的组件化框架,支持面向对象的开发。

6.PlayFramework:一个轻量级的、用于构建响应式Web应用的框架,基于Scala和Java。

7.Vaadin:一个用于构建富Web用户界面的Java框架,通过组件化方式工作。

8.ApacheCamel:一个用于在企业集成模式中传递消息的开源框架。

9.ApacheHadoop:分布式存储和处理大规模数据的框架,适用于大数据应用。

10.ApacheLucene:一个全文搜索引擎库,可用于在应用程序中添加搜索功能。

这只是Java开发中的一小部分框架,具体选择取决于项目需求和开发人员的偏好。在实际项目中,通常会结合多个框架使用,以满足不同层次和功能的需求。

以上内容是由猪八戒网精心整理,希望对您有所帮助。

logo设计

创造品牌价值

¥500元起

APP开发

量身定制,源码交付

¥2000元起

商标注册

一个好品牌从商标开始

¥1480元起

公司注册

注册公司全程代办

¥0元起

    官方电话官方服务
      官方网站八戒财税知识产权八戒服务商企业需求数字市场
相似回答